With Santa placed out of service, truckers save Christmas

Santa Claus joined members of the Minnesota Trucking Association on Friday, Dec. 20 to speak out against the overabundance of government regulations. According to the Minnesota Trucking Association, Santa’s entire sleigh and reindeer team had been temporarily put out of service and that the mandatory 10 hours off “put a major kink in Santa’s tight worldwide logistics timeline.” The order noted violations for Santa driving more than 11 hours in one day, as well as the sleigh’s lack of handrails, skid-resistant steps and an electronic logging device. In addition, Rudolph’s warning light failed to meet NHTSA’s reflective-materials standard.
